Ramallah: President Mahmoud Abbas on Wednesday introduced a constitutional declaration concerning the succession plan for the presidency of the Palestinian Authority (PA).
According to Palestine News and Information Agency – WAFA, the declaration details the protocol to be followed if the position of PA President becomes vacant. In such an event, the Chairman of the Palestinian National Council (PNC) is designated to temporarily fulfill the role of PA President. This arrangement is intended as a stopgap measure while presidential elections are organized in accordance with the Palestinian Elections Law.
The contents of Article I of the declaration provide that should the PA presidency become vacant, and the Legislative Council is rendered non-functional, the PNC Chairman will assume the presidential duties. This interim period is limited to ninety days, during which free and direct elections are to be conducted to elect a new president, abiding by the existing electoral laws. If unforeseen circumstances prev
ent the elections from occurring within this timeframe, the Palestinian Central Council holds the authority to extend this period once, and only once, for an additional term.
Currently, Rawhi Fattouh holds the position of Chairman of the PNC, which acts as the legislative and decision-making body for the Palestine Liberation Organization (PLO), the entity that represents Palestinians on a global scale.
